Explore a 19th century architectural masterpiece and its astounding art and antique collection while learning of the Villa's 130 year history. Originally built as a private home by Franklin W. Smith in 1883, it is a 1/10th scale replica of a portion of the Alhambra Palace in Granada, Spain. View hand carved exquisite inlaid furniture, hand pierced brass lamps and the magnificent architectural details from the Alhambra. Continuous audio tours in English, Spanish and French.
